From the author of A Witch in Time comes a magical story spanning from Jazz Age Paris to modern-day America of family secrets, sacrifice, and lost love set against the backdrop of a mysterious circus.Paris, 1925: To enter the Secret Circus is to enter a world of wonder—a world where women weave illusions of magnificent beasts, carousels take you back in time, and trapeze artists float across the sky. Bound to her family's circus, it's the only world Cecile Cabot knows until she meets a charismatic young painter and embarks on a passionate affair that could cost her everything.Virginia, 2004: Lara Barnes is on top of the world until her fiancé disappears on their wedding day. When her desperate search for answers unexpectedly leads to her great-grandmother’s journals, Lara is swept into a story of a dark circus and ill-fated love.Soon secrets about Lara’s family history begin to come to light, revealing a curse that has been claiming payment from the women in her family for generations. A curse that might be tied to her fiancé’s mysterious disappearancePraise for The Ladies of the Secret Circus:"At times decadent and macabre, The Ladies of the Secret Circus is a mesmerizing tale of love, treachery, and depraved magic percolating through four generations of Cabot women." —Luanne G. "It’s not often I give a 5 star review but I found myself thinking of this book as I set it aside to must must do chores. As I kept gravitating back to the story it’s almost like the book itself is magic as I just did not want to put it down. The Ladies of the Secret Circus is beyond interesting. It has a dark, well thought out plot with literary imagery to heighten the senses. I look forward to what Constance Sayers has to bring to our future. I’m am truly thankful for being given a few hours of escape to give my honest review. Thank you GoodRead and Redhook for providing me with a free ARC."
